The Witcher 4 is in production hell because of the Unreal Engine

Daniel Vávra, creator of the Kingdom Come trilogy and Warhorse Studios co-founder, has voiced strong criticism of Unreal Engine, claiming its limitations hinder the creation of complex, open-world games. He suggests this engine's shortcomings are a significant factor in the reported difficulties faced during The Witcher 4's development. Vávra contends that Unreal Engine struggles with detailed environments, citing its past difficulties rendering realistic vegetation, even with Nanite technology. He highlights that a CD Projekt employee reportedly confirmed significant issues adapting scenes that functioned perfectly in REDengine to Unreal Engine, resulting in substantial production challenges.

Vávra points out that most open-world games rely on proprietary engines, questioning CD Projekt's decision to switch to Unreal Engine given their established and successful REDengine. While acknowledging Unreal Engine's visual capabilities, he also notes its demanding system requirements, potentially excluding a large portion of players due to the high cost of compatible hardware.
